WebJan 28, 2024 · The Trump administration first announced its plans for a new low-yield nuclear warhead in its February 2024 Nuclear Posture Review, a public report meant to communicate and clarify various American … Variable yield, or dial-a-yield, is an option available on most modern nuclear weapons. It allows the operator to specify a weapon's yield, or explosive power, allowing a single design to be used in different situations. For example, the Mod-10 B61 bomb had selectable explosive yields of 0.3, 5, 10 or 80 … See more • Nuclear weapon design See more • nuclear weapons archive See more WebThese offer at least three methods to vary yield: Varying primary yield by boosting with fusion, using small amounts of deuterium / tritium gas inside the primary fission bomb to increase its yield. Typically, the gas is injected a few seconds before detonation and the amount used can be preset. sbs baked chicken haloumi
